Generally speaking, I think most of the changes are positive, but I'm still a bit wary of how much this will actually change things bot. Statikk Shiv has always been for wave clear. Rapid Firecannon has always been for poking. Stormrazor just... exists. The slow is great and all, but 0.5 seconds is not much of a window. If you're drastically ahead, it might mean the difference between getting another auto off, but otherwise I can't see it actually having very much of an impact. Given that it is an effect that has to charge and exists alongside items like Frozen Mallet and Duskblade of Draktharr (EDIT: Duskblade doesn't apply with ranged champions, so consider something like Iceborn Gauntlet instead), which arguably accomplish the same thing, but better (and are already being built by some ADCs), I don't see it actually getting much use. The amplification of energized effects was removed as well as the attack speed and attack damage it offered being reduced, making it even harder to capitalize on the slow it provides. You are expecting it to compete with Infinity Edge and Essence Reaver, and not giving it the tools to do so. I want to include Senna in this post because she exemplifies what a sniper should be. Her attack speed is heavily reduced at the benefit of hitting harder and at a farther range. Why is this relevant? We have two items here that mean to accomplish two different goals. Stormrazor is about creating opportunities for dealing damage. Rapid Firecannon is about being able to poke your opponent without much retaliation. So why is it that Rapid Firecannon gives such a significant buff to attack speed (30%) while Stormrazor is quite literally being cut in half (30%-15%). Maybe I don't know anything about what I'm talking about, but it would seem to me like Rapid Firecannon is enabling every marksman on the roster to fulfill a fantasy that they weren't designed for, without any drawbacks. If Caitlyn can get out-traded when she tries to poke because her opponent built Rapid Firecannon, that's a problem. "But she can build it too." Well of course she can, and she should. It is an item that synergizes with her playstyle. The problem being that her opponent can build it too, and will actually get more out of it than she does because the impact of the stats outweighs the impact of the unique passive. The original Stormrazor actually did it in a way that was semi-reasonable, people just used it in ways they weren't meant to and then complained when it didn't work like they wanted. Nobody was forced to rush Stormrazor, they just did because the item wasn't balanced very well. And instead of trying to balance it, it got reworked into the mess it is now. The idea that an item could affect your playstyle by pushing you to attack slower but hit harder is exactly what would refresh botlane and allow for diversity in the way that ADCs deal damage. I'm not proposing a solution because it would likely get shot down anyway, but these are just things to consider as the crit items have consistently been subject to criticism and constant reworks.
